Kes. I am not disagreeing with your argument about what people need to eat to gain weight, but 1 lb of Fat contains/requires 3500 Kcal. To gain 1lb OF FAT you need to consume 3500 extra, whether you are an elephant or a cat. You can do this at 10 calories extra per day, over the course of a year, or all at one sitting, but it needs calories to build Fat. On the other hand, to gain weight so much else comes into play. Fluid, tissue, muscle and bone must also be taken into the equation for weight gain.
